    5-Alpha Reductase Inhibitors for Prostatitis



    How It Works

    5-alpha reductase inhibitors interfere with the effect of male hormones (androgens) on the Reference prostate gland Opens New Window, which cause the prostate to become larger. This stops the growth of the prostate and can even cause it to become smaller. Stopping the growth of the prostate or reducing its size may help relieve pain or urination problems caused by Reference prostatitis Opens New Window.
